The Global Curling Family

Curling is one of the few sports where someone in Minnesota, Manitoba, and Matsumoto can all swap stories about bad ice and good beer. Arena curlers in Germany, Scotland, Japan, and small-town USA all share that same grassroots spirit — turning any patch of frozen water into a curling club.

Arena ice might be unpredictable, but it’s also democratic. It’s where new curlers learn, friendships form, and lifelong obsessions begin. Every bonspiel that runs on borrowed hockey ice, every late-night league that starts after the youth hockey game ends — that’s curling’s beating heart.

When the world tunes in every four years for Olympic curling, it’s arena curlers who’ve kept the stones sliding and the dreams alive in the meantime.
